Q1. How does to stop in any first step of hazard
The first step to stop a hazard is to identify it and assess the situation.
Identify the hazard and its potential risks
Assess the situation and determine the appropriate response
Implement control measures to minimize or eliminate the hazard
Communicate the hazard and response plan to others in the area
Regularly review and update hazard assessments and response plans
Q2. How does to beater safety of work field
Ensuring safety in the work field is crucial for fire fighters.
Regular training and drills to prepare for emergencies
Proper use of personal protective equipment (PPE)
Adherence to safety protocols and guidelines
Maintaining equipment and tools in good condition
Effective communication and teamwork
Awareness of potential hazards and risks
Regular health check-ups and monitoring
Continuous learning and improvement
